Initial-to-nadir Prostate-specific Antigen Ratio Predicts Response to First-line Enzalutamide in Metastatic Castration-resistant Prostate Cancer

摘要
Background/Aim: No practical biomarkers predict the response to enzalutamide in chemotherapy-naive metastatic castration-resistant prostate cancer (mCRPC). The present study aimed to evaluate the prognostic value of the initial-to-nadir prostate-specific antigen (PSA) ratio (I/N PSA) in primary hormone therapy for metastatic hormone naive prostate cancer associated with the response to first line enzalutamide in mCRPC. Patients and Methods: Twentyeight patients with mCRPC received first-line enzalutamide to determine the associations between I/N PSA in combined androgen blockade and clinical outcomes. The PSA response was defined as >= 90% decline from baseline in patients with mCRPC. Results: The optimal cutoff I/N PSA value for PSA response was 1,219 (sensitivity=71.4%, specificity=92.9%, area under the receiver operating characteristic curve=0.85). The PSA response was 90.9% in the high I/N PSA group and 23.5% in the low I/N PSA group. The median overall survival, prostate cancer-specific survival, and radiographic progression-free survival after initiation of enzalutamide were statistically greater for the high I/N PSA group than the low group. Multivariable analysis showed that I/N PSA was an independent predictor of overall survival (hazard ratio=0.23; p=0.026). Conclusion: In chemotherapy-naive patients with mCRPC, I/N PSA was a predictive and prognostic biomarker for first-line enzalutamide. The I/N PSA can enable optimization of individual treatment in real-world clinical practice.
